1. Shopkeeper, Rajesh Kumar Sharma
Rajesh is a popular teacher among hundreds of slum children who are taught by him under the metro bridge near the Yamuna Bank metro depot in Delhi. He is a shopkeeper by profession and is known as ‘Masterji’ among his students. It was him only who started the novel initiative, “Free School: Under the Bridge”.
2. A resident from Pune, Rajnikant Mendhe
A resident from Pune, Rajnikant Mendhe was really passionate about teaching children. To teach only 12 children, he travelled 12 km to a remote village in Chander district. As there was an extreme shortage of teachers at the school, kids started to leave the school but it was Mendhe who never gave up and he still continued his journey of teaching to only one student who didn’t leave the school.

3. Physical education teacher, Rajaram
Rajaram who is a physical education teacher took that extra mile and decided to drive the school bus so that the students do not take admission anywhere else. To keep the school’s strength at par, he with the help of old student’s association bought a mini-bus so that the parents are comfortable in sending their children to school in the bus only.

5. A teacher from Kenya’s remote village, Peter Tabichi
Peter Tabichi is a math and physics teacher from a school located in Kenya’s remote village. He has also received the Global Teacher Prize for his hard work and dedication towards teaching. And do you know he is the man who gives away his 80 percent of the monthly income to the needy and helpless people just to make them happy?
6. Zindagi Founder, Ajay Bahadur Singh
Ajaya Bahadur is the one who established the Zindagi Foundation in the year 2017, where he used to give free coaching classes to the medical students who couldn’t afford expenses for that. And do you know it was due to his ultimate guidance 12 out of his 18 students cracked medical exam and got admission in medical colleges in Odisha? Though he aspires to become a doctor himself, he gave up his dreams and continued to teach underprivileged students to make their career.
